Velier Hampden Trelawny Endemic Birds (Ring Tailed Pigeon) LFCH 2011

Don't expect the usual Hampden ester bomb here — this LFCH mark runs low on funk. The nose is sweet and dark: coconut, caramel, orange and green banana, with just a whiff of glue and solvent. The palate turns wilder with pineapple, marzipan sweetness and a peppery, roasted, oaky bite. A few tasters found it "zu holzig" and light on Hampden character; most still call it tasty.

Review by Rare Akuma

Rare Akuma
Mar 2023167 reviewsBelgium
8.4/10

Pleasant nose, but it’s instantly clear this is low on esters. The rum smells sweet, dark and malted, with near no medicinal notes. The fruits consist primarily of fresh coconut, accompanied by a little yellow banana and blackberry notes. Apricot jam, caramel, vanilla and oak provide even more sweetness. Some necessary balancing comes from a sprinkle of sharp vinegar. Quite different on the palate; much wilder than the nose suggested. Strong flavours of banana, green and yellow, followed by pineapple juice and more apricot jam. The sugar is less burnt and leans more towards marzipan or frosting. It’s sweet with vanilla, yet slightly bitter with malt. There’s subtle medicinal notes like hardened glue and last week’s solvents. Ends peppery and really prickles the tongue for a short minute with some spicy chili. The finish is medium in length and returns to long waves of coconut, caramel and cream.

Details about Velier Hampden Trelawny Endemic Birds (Ring Tailed Pigeon) LFCH 2011

A Pot Still Rum from Jamaica, bottled by Velier, at 60,8%.

CountryJamaica
DistilleryHampden
BottlerVelier
CategoryPot Still Rum
DistillationPot Still
ABV60,8%
Volume70cl
Age9 years
Vintage2011
Cask no.#294
Limited edition250 bottles
